The tropical brown alga Lobophora variegata as a bioindicator of mining

19 20 Previous field and laboratory studies have identified the alga Lobophora variegata as a good 21 candidate for biomonitoring metal contamination in the New Caledonia lagoon which is 22 subjected to intensive and extensive metal inputs from land-based mining activities. The aim 23 of this work was to further assess the bioindicative potential of this species by investigating, 24 in the field, its bioaccumulation capacity for local key contaminants, i.e. Algae from clean and contaminated sites were cross-transplanted for a 26 period of three months in order to determine the in situ uptake and depuration kinetics of the 27 nine elements. Results indicate that algae transplanted to the contaminated site displayed a 28 significant linear increase in concentration with time for In contrast, algae transplanted to the clean site did not show major depuration of these 30 elements, except for Co. Overall, L. variegata showed a rapid temporal response in metal 31 uptake, especially for the elements intensively released into the coastal environment of New 32 Caledonia (viz., Co, Cr, Mn and Ni). This species appears therefore as an excellent 33 bioindicator species of metal contamination in this area. Our results also provide background 34 information necessary for using L. variegata under in situ experimental conditions so as to 35 provide better quantitative information on ambient metal contamination levels. The wide 36 distribution of L. variegata in tropical areas further enhances its potential as a bioindicator 37 species of metal contamination in other tropical coastal environments. 38 39 40
